As remote work becomes increasingly permanent, many professionals are choosing to downsize their living spaces while maintaining productive home offices. This guide will help you create an efficient, professional workspace in a smaller home without sacrificing functionality or comfort.
Smart Space Planning for Your Downsized Home Office
The key to a successful small home office lies in strategic planning and organization. Here’s how to maximize your reduced square footage:
- Choose a dedicated workspace, even if it’s a corner of your living room
- Utilize vertical space with floating shelves and wall-mounted organizers
- Invest in furniture that serves multiple purposes
- Maintain a clutter-free environment with regular organization
Essential Storage Solutions for Small Spaces
Maximize your limited space with these storage solutions:
Vertical Storage Systems
- Wall-mounted file organizers
- Stackable storage containers
- Over-the-door organizers
- Pegboard systems for frequently used items
Multi-functional Furniture
- Desks with built-in storage
- Ottoman storage seats for extra supplies
- Folding or expandable work surfaces
- Mobile filing cabinets that fit under desks
Technology Organization in Small Spaces
Maintain a professional setup while minimizing space usage:
- Use monitor arms to free up desk space
- Implement wireless solutions to reduce cable clutter
- Consider laptop docking stations instead of desktop computers
- Utilize cloud storage to minimize physical storage needs

Professional Tips for Video Conferencing in Small Spaces
Maintain a professional appearance in video calls:
- Create a neutral background wall
- Use proper lighting that doesn’t take up much space
- Position your desk to maximize natural light
- Store video conferencing equipment efficiently
Creating Work-Life Boundaries in Compact Spaces
Establish clear boundaries in your downsized space:
- Use room dividers or screens when needed
- Create end-of-day storage routines
- Implement mobile solutions that can be tucked away
- Designate specific zones for work versus living
